Duodenal diverticulitis [a case report]
PAFMJ-Pakistan Armed Forces Medical Journal. 1985; 37 (1): 33-6
in English | IMEMR | ID: emr-6296
ABSTRACT
This patient was suffering from vague dyspepsia for the last 3 years, and was treated symptomatically in different hospitals but without permanent relief. Diagnosis was made by barium meal which revealed a large duodenal diverticulum at the junction of 2nd and 3rd part of duodenum. At the time of admission he had symptoms and signs of acute diverticulitis. After conservative treatment, extra-luminal diverticulectomy was done and he made an un-eventful recovery. The diagnosis of diverticulitis was confirmed by Histopath studies
